Straightliners will not be running the Scooter Shootout in 2015, there are three reasons for this, one is the continued politics within the scooter scene and there is no way we want to continue to run the event with all the back biting from certain quarters still going on,

The second reason for not running the event is purely down to finances we have taken a loss for the last two years on this event and only made a small profit from the first two events we ran and without more support from all quarters of the scooter world it is just not possible to carry on

And thirdly we are going to implement a full or two piece leathers rule for 2015 this will have the effect of halving the entry at the shootout event as the twist and go boys would not be able to enter in there track suit bottoms and hoodys

We will still be running the X Race scooter Championship but this will be back to bracket class racing with brackets from 16.1 15.1 14.1 13.1 and a Top Scooter class

We are in talks with Frank from the Lambretta Street Racer site the only site that actively supports and helps Straightliners with scooter related events and some changes might be made to the above X Race class structure

Regards Trevor Duckworth (Straightliners)
